Farrell Fritz is pleased to announce that Kadan Sample has joined the firm as Counsel in its Real Estate and Commercial Finance & Banking Groups, further strengthening the firm’s capabilities in commercial real estate finance and complex lending transactions.
Kadan Sample is a banking and finance lawyer representing lenders and borrowers in a broad range of commercial real estate finance and commercial and industrial (C&I) transactions. She works with large national and regional lending institutions, as well as community banks and developer clients, to structure and close acquisition loans, construction and permanent financing, cash-out refinances, pre-development loans, lines of credit, and SWAP transactions. Kadan is known for her practical, deal-oriented approach and her ability to guide transactions efficiently from structuring through closing.
Kadan’s experience includes facilitating financings for developers engaged in the acquisition, rehabilitation, and construction of a wide range of asset classes, including hotels, apartment complexes, retail centers, office buildings, and manufacturing and industrial facilities. Her depth of experience on both the lender and borrower side allows her to anticipate challenges and deliver solutions that align with her clients’ business goals.
Prior to joining Farrell Fritz, Kadan served as a principal at a business law firm in New York’s Capital Region, where she handled a wide range of commercial lending and real estate matters. Earlier in her career, Kadan was an associate at a boutique law firm focused on affordable housing development, advising on transactions utilizing federal and New York State low-income housing tax credits.
